Ha
September 11th 2007 07:54
Ha is a Japaneses Kana which can be written in Hiragana or Katakana.
Hiragana - は This can be remembered by thinking 'haha, look at my skinny girlfriend', if you think of the left line as the skinny lady and the left line as a man with his arm out.
Katakana - ハ. This can be easily remembered as it's near identical to Japanese Number 8 - Hachi (八)
Ha, when written in Hiragana can also be pronounced as Wa when used as a particle. As a particle, Wa indicates the object of a sentence.
EG,
Watashi wa Dr Spin.
わたし [U]は [/U ]Dr Spin.
[U]As for me, I am Dr Spin.
Neko wa ringo o taberu.
ねこ [U]は[/U] りんご を 食べる
As for the cat, it is eating an apple.
Ha is also a word meaning Tooth. It is Represented by this Kanji - 齒
